What is the speed of a USB?

USB Standards

Standard Also Known As Max. Data Transfer Speed
USB 1.1 Full Speed USB 12 Mbps
USB 2.0 Hi-Speed USB 480 Mbps
USB 3.2 Gen 1 USB 3.0 USB 3.1 Gen 1 SuperSpeed 5 Gbps
USB 3.2 Gen 2 USB 3.1 USB 3.1 Gen 2 SuperSpeed+ SuperSpeed 10Gbps 10 Gbps

Which is faster USB 2.0 or USB 3.0?

USB 2.0 speed is 480Mbps (60MB/s) and its maximum output current is 5V/500mA. The USB 3.0, also named USB 3.1 Gen1/USB 3.2 Gen1, was released in 2008. It adopted a design of 9 pins—among them, the first row of 4 pins is the same as USB 2.0, and the second row of 5 pins is specially prepared for USB 3.0.
